Came here for brunch as it was only place that wasn't a over hour wait on a Sunday morning in Providence, RI... We sat down at the bar and the waiters/bartenders kept looking at us and going by us but look forever to acknowledge us or take an order... Menu was pretty basic American breakfast items nothing special yet everything was pretty expensive. I got a chicken biscuit sandwich with roasted potatoes the sandwich itself is about $10 dollars and you have to pay extra for any sides which the potatoes were $5 extra. I also ordered a mimosa of course which ran me about $10 dollars. Food took a very long time to come out and waiters forgot about us about 10 times during our stay at the restaurant.. forgot what we ordered, forgot to give us utensils, forgot to give us our food when we saw it sitting on the counter, forgot to give us our check we had to ask for it a number of times. So service was pretty poor and the food portions were pretty small a small chicken sandwich which just tasted "ok" and roasted potatoes that were a couple of potatoes lightly seasoned with salt and pepper.. very basic not very good. We left restaurant still very hungry and unsatisfied. Also another thing about the waiters/staff of this restaurant is everyone kept saying "hey friends" and referring customers as "friends" in literally every sentence that was said to the point of it being creepy and very annoying. ...I don't recommend this restaurant ..period there are plenty of other restaurants in Providence that have good food and service and are more worthwhile. Don't waste your time or money here.

Excellent dinner. The food was delicious (monk fish with lentils and lamb bolognese). Service was attentive and drinks were perfect (dirty martini and a Earl Grey tea-infused vodka drink with ginger called a Kindred Spirit). Loved the the inventive menu options. The space was great, with an exposed grill area and a big bar. Parking in a lot across the street, so even on Friday night we had a spot a few steps from the door. Highly recommend Nick's and we look forward to returning.
